Deep Industry Analysis: Sound Dampening in Modern Power Generation

As the global economy advances, high-density power generation equipment has become critical across industrial complexes, urban infrastructure, and remote telecommunications systems. However, the noise pollution generated by industrial generators presents significant occupational health hazards and municipal regulatory challenges. High-efficiency sound absorbing mats for generators have shifted from basic operational accessories to essential regulatory components.

Kingflex Technical Specifications & Core Products

Black Rubber Foam Insulation Sheet Roll

Material: Premium NBR/PVC Blend
Thickness: 6mm - 50mm
Density: 40 - 55 kg/m³
Service Temp: -40℃ to 105℃

Acoustic Advantage: Evenly distributed closed-cell matrix offers excellent sound dampening and high vibration resilience (compression recovery exceeding 80%).

View Details

Black Rubber Foam Insulation Pipe

Material: Premium NBR/PVC Blend
Thickness: 9mm - 40mm
Inner Diameter: 6mm - 114mm
Density: 40 - 55 kg/m³

Key Application: Prevents structural acoustic transmission along connected water pipelines and HVAC air duct connections in high-vibration power rooms.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

❓ Q1: What makes closed-cell elastomeric rubber foam suitable for generator sound absorbing mats?
A1: Generator applications generate both high-amplitude noise and low-frequency vibration. Our high-density closed-cell elastomeric structure combines acoustic damping with physical resilience. It dampens structural vibrations while the closed-cell surface serves as a barrier to airborne sound, preventing environmental noise leaks.
❓ Q2: Is Kingflex rubber foam insulation fire-resistant?
A2: Yes. Safety is paramount near high-voltage generators. Kingflex rubber foam insulation includes flame-retardant and self-extinguishing additives, complying with building safety standards including BS 476, CE, REACH, RoHS, UL94, and ASTM.
❓ Q3: How does elastomeric rubber foam compare to rock wool in sound insulation?
A3: Elastomeric rubber foam is flexible, closed-cell, highly moisture-resistant, and prevents dust fiber shedding, making it suitable for HVAC ducting and equipment enclosures. Rock wool offers superior high-temperature resistance and is typically used for high-temperature pipe systems.
